When teachers provide diversity in classroom materials, students connect to the experiences of others—and have their own reflected and valued.
The concept of windows and mirrors was originated by Rudine Sims Bishop, a writer and professor emeritus at Ohio State University, in her 1990 essay "Mirrors, Windows, and Sliding Glass Doors."
